The creation of Arbols de al Vida Trees of Life is part of a folk art pottery tradition from the central region of Mexico.
Whatever your racial identity or nationality it is YOUR birthright to carry the proud memory of the people from whom you are descended. Traditionally the tree sculpture would include Adam and Eve with the tempting Serpent but the themes have evolved and today is common to find trees about various subjects such as Day of the Dead and Folk Art.
